This project introduces high-efficiency chillers (4 units) and air conditioners (8 outdoor units and 41 indoor units), as well as a PV system (approx. 3 MW) in Senayan Square complex in Jakarta and reduces gre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ions by replacing electricity consumption from the grid through. . Jakarta has a technical rooftop PV potential of up to 22 MW on its state government buildings, ministerial buildings, state hospitals, universities and big shopping centers. Tecnológico de Monterrey has a solar air-conditioning system that uses a single effect ammonia-water absorption chiller of 10. 55 kW (3 tons of refrigeration) that works with evacuated tubes solar collectors. . How many solar panels are in Monterrey?
Part of an $18 million plant expansion investment, the newly installed solar panel array is the largest project of isolated battery-powered supply in Mexico. In total, close to 10,000 panels have been installed across Monterrey's three plants, with plans to be producing energy in 2024.

How does a split air conditioning system work in Mexico?
Most homes in Mexico with air conditioning use a split system. A split system relies on two components. The first part is the condenser that is usually located outside the home. The condenser is where the heat inside your house is expelled. The condensing unit houses the compressor. This part compresses the refrigerant.
Why is Mexico a good location for HVAC production?
Key global manufacturers such as Carrier, Daikin, Trane, and Lennox operate in Mexico, benefiting from its skilled workforce and strategic location. Nearshoring and USMCA benefits continue to make Mexico an attractive location for HVAC production.
